Demonstrating a firm commitment to the Automotive Industry, Dot Net Elite has established alliances with leading industry organizations such as STAR (Standards for Technology in Automotive Retail), AIAG (Automotive Industry Action Group), OESA (Original Equipment Suppliers Association) and actively participates in their work groups. These alliances ensure that our solutions meet industry demands and standards.

Additional Skills
He writes academic journal articles, and even module guides for a general undergraduate audience to guides for students whose first language is not English.
Phil has several years of experience in training users in an industrial environment, as well as, providing lectures, seminars, and workshops to university students. He has published in both technical and business oriented journals:
• Carney, D. Philip and David Floyd (1999), “Strategic Thinking: An Examination of the Key Influences and Their Impact on the Future Process,” Economia, 11: 3, pp. 313-328
• Carney, D. Philip and Russell Williams (1997),
“The Memetics of the Marketplace,” Management Decision, 35: 6, pp. 447-451 [ISSN: 0025-1747]
• Carney, D. Philip and Russell Williams (1997),
“No Such Thing as ... Scientific Management?” Management Decision, 35: 10, pp. 779-784 [ISSN: 0025-1747]
